Understanding Power Requirements for RTX 5090

The RTX 5090 is designed to deliver exceptional performance, which often translates to higher power demands. Typical power consumption can range from 450W to 600W under full load, depending on the system configuration and overclocking settings. Ensuring your PSU can handle these loads is crucial to prevent system crashes, hardware damage, and data loss.

Choosing the Right High-Wattage PSU

When selecting a PSU for an RTX 5090, consider the following factors:

  • Wattage Capacity: Opt for a PSU with at least 750W to 1000W to accommodate peak loads and future upgrades.
  • Efficiency Rating: Look for 80 Plus Gold or higher certifications to ensure energy efficiency and reduced heat output.
  • Power Connectors: Ensure compatibility with the RTX 5090's power connectors, typically requiring multiple 8-pin or 12-pin connectors.
  • Build Quality: Choose models from reputable brands known for durability and stable power delivery.

Ensuring Stability and Safety

Beyond selecting the right PSU, proper system setup and maintenance are essential:

  • Proper Cabling: Use high-quality cables and ensure secure connections.
  • Adequate Cooling: Maintain good airflow to prevent overheating of power components.
  • Regular Maintenance: Clean dust filters and check for signs of wear or damage.
  • Power Surge Protection: Use surge protectors or uninterruptible power supplies (UPS) to safeguard against voltage spikes.
